Rebuilding Huts for Poor Villagers

Because of material delays (especially leaves) it took us a couple of months to finally complete these homes. When Cyclone Michaung (cyclone and hurricane are the same thing, "hurricane" being the more common word in the USA) hit the east coast of India in early December, the huts of 6 different families (already weak) were further damaged. These families have stayed in a nearby church and in other buildings during the 3 month waiting period. But most of the time they stayed in their dilapidated huts because it has almost not rained at all from that time until the huts were completed in March. Mid-December through  mid-June is the usual time they call the "dry monsoon season", the remaining months considered the "wet monsoon season" with more rain. Please pray for these precious people.
